    Introduction
    Hyaluronidase refers to a class of glycoside hydrolase enzymes that specifically catalyze the hydrolysis of hyaluronic acid — a key component of the extracellular matrix and connective tissues in humans and animals. By breaking down hyaluronic acid’s high-molecular-weight structure, hyaluronidase reduces the viscosity of intercellular substances, improves tissue permeability, and facilitates the diffusion of fluids and other molecules. This unique mechanism makes it a versatile product with widespread applications across the medical, aesthetic, biopharmaceutical, and research fields. Below is a detailed breakdown of its core uses:
    1. Clinical Medical Applications
    1.1 Assisting Drug Delivery and Enhancing Therapeutic Efficacy
    Hyaluronidase is commonly used as an adjuvant in clinical injections to improve the absorption and distribution of other drugs, especially in scenarios requiring localized or systemic drug delivery:
    Subcutaneous/intramuscular injection adjuvant: When co-administered with antibiotics, analgesics, chemotherapy drugs, or hormonal agents, hyaluronidase breaks down the hyaluronic acid barrier in subcutaneous and intramuscular tissues. This accelerates the diffusion of the main drug into the bloodstream, shortens the onset time of the drug’s effect, and enhances the local drug concentration. For example, in the treatment of localized infections, combining antibiotics with hyaluronidase can improve the penetration of the drug into infected tissues, boosting therapeutic outcomes.
    Intravenous infusion facilitation: In cases of difficult venous access (e.g., pediatric patients, elderly patients with fragile blood vessels), a small dose of hyaluronidase can be injected around the target vein to reduce tissue viscosity, making vein puncture easier and lowering the risk of extravasation.
    1.2 Treating Localized Edema, Hematoma, and Effusion
    Hyaluronidase is a first-line adjuvant for resolving localized fluid accumulation by promoting the absorption of excess fluids in tissues:
    Post-surgery or trauma care: It effectively treats postoperative seroma, hematoma, and traumatic edema (e.g., sports injuries, soft tissue contusions). By breaking down hyaluronic acid in the affected area, it speeds up the drainage of interstitial fluid and blood clots, reduces swelling and pain, and shortens the recovery period.
    Treatment of lymphatic obstruction: For mild lymphatic edema caused by lymph node removal or infection, hyaluronidase can improve tissue permeability and promote lymphatic fluid circulation, relieving limb swelling.
    1.3 Emergency Treatment of Extravasation
    In clinical settings, extravasation of irritant drugs (e.g., chemotherapy drugs, vasopressors) often causes severe local tissue damage, including pain, swelling, and even necrosis. Hyaluronidase can be injected locally at the extravasation site to accelerate the diffusion of the leaked drug away from the damaged tissue, minimizing its toxic effects on cells and reducing the risk of tissue necrosis.
    2. Aesthetic Medicine Applications
    This is one of the most high-profile uses of hyaluronidase, driven by the booming demand for hyaluronic acid-based dermal fillers:
    Correcting hyaluronic acid filler complications: Hyaluronic acid dermal fillers are widely used for facial contouring, wrinkle reduction, and lip augmentation. However, issues such as over-injection, uneven distribution, misplaced injection, or unwanted lumps may occur post-procedure. Hyaluronidase acts as a "filler reversal agent" — it specifically degrades the cross-linked hyaluronic acid in the filler, quickly dissolving the excess or misplaced material to restore the natural facial contour.
    Adjusting filler effects: In cases where patients are dissatisfied with the shape or volume of hyaluronic acid fillers shortly after injection, hyaluronidase can be used for precise adjustment to achieve the desired aesthetic outcome.
    Enhancing absorption of aesthetic treatments: Some aesthetic procedures (e.g., mesotherapy, which involves injecting nutrient solutions into the dermis) combine hyaluronidase with nutrient cocktails to improve the diffusion of active ingredients (e.g., vitamins, peptides) in the skin, enhancing the treatment’s effectiveness.
    3. Biopharmaceutical Production Applications
    Hyaluronidase plays a critical role in the upstream and downstream processes of biopharmaceutical manufacturing:
    Cell culture optimization: In mammalian cell culture (e.g., for monoclonal antibody production), adding a low concentration of hyaluronidase helps maintain the permeability of the extracellular matrix in the cell culture environment, promotes cell adhesion and proliferation, and improves the yield of recombinant proteins.
    Purification of biomolecules: Hyaluronic acid is a common impurity in the extraction of biomolecules (e.g., proteins, peptides) from animal tissues or cell cultures. Hyaluronidase is used to degrade hyaluronic acid impurities during the purification process, simplifying the separation and purification steps and improving the purity of the target product.
    4. Research and Laboratory Applications
    Tissue engineering and regenerative medicine research: Researchers use hyaluronidase to modify the composition of the extracellular matrix in tissue engineering scaffolds. By adjusting the content of hyaluronic acid, they can optimize the biocompatibility and degradation rate of the scaffolds to support the growth and differentiation of stem cells or functional cells.
    Molecular biology and pharmacology studies: In preclinical pharmacokinetic studies, hyaluronidase is used to investigate the effect of tissue permeability on drug absorption and distribution, providing data support for the development of new drug delivery systems.
    Important Notes on Application
    Hyaluronidase is a biologically active enzyme, and its use requires strict adherence to dosage guidelines; excessive doses may cause local tissue irritation or allergic reactions.
    In clinical and aesthetic settings, it must be administered by qualified medical professionals to ensure safety.
    Different grades of hyaluronidase (e.g., pharmaceutical grade, research grade) are designed for specific applications, and users should select the appropriate grade based on their needs.
